About NECC & Egg Pricing

NECC - National Egg Coordination Committee

NECC is the world's largest association of poultry farmers, dedicated to determining fair selling prices. Founded by Dr. B.V. Rao, the "Father of Indian Poultry Industry," NECC ensures that consumers' buying and farmers' selling rates remain among the lowest globally (35%-40%).

Factors Influencing Egg Rates in India

  • Feed Cost: Corn and soybean feed account for 75-80% of production cost, directly impacting egg rates.
  • Disease Outbreaks: Avian influenza and other diseases can cause massive production losses.
  • Seasonal Demand: Festivals like Diwali and Christmas, plus weather conditions, influence demand.
  • Government Interventions: Feed subsidies or import tariffs help stabilize prices.
  • International Trends: Global market conditions affect supply chain and retail prices.

Egg Consumption in India

Per capita availability of eggs has increased from 62 annually in 2014-15 to 103 in 2023-24. The national egg market is projected to reach US $209.46 million by 2029, growing at 13.77% CAGR.

Understanding Wholesale Egg Rates

Wholesale egg rates refer to bulk rates paid by distributors and retailers. These rates change frequently based on market conditions, demand and supply, and weather. NECC provides daily rate guidelines that serve as standard national egg prices, though they are advisory and not compulsory.
